Overview
We are seeking a SeniorTraffic Engineer Group Lead to join our Edison, NJ office. This role will supervise other engineering staff and support tasks related to Traffic Management, Traffic Signal Optimization, and other transportation-focused projects. This role will support our client, the New Jersey Department of Transportation (NJDOT) and will be located at the NJDOT Arterial Management Center (AMC). This position may be hybrid (some days remote, some days on-site).
Your role
- Supervises traffic management staff at the New Jersey Department of Transportation (NJDOT) Arterial Management Center (AMC)
Leads personnel management activities of AMC staff including hiring, scheduling, training and professional development, morale and team-building, and corrective actions.
Coordinates with NJDOT clients and stakeholders to report status and plan operational activities.
Designs and develops traffic engineering plans and strategies to support traffic signal optimization and maintenance, data collection and analysis, workflow optimization and automation, and other activities to improve roadway safety and mobility.
Directs and oversees team's completion of routine tasks via established procedures and delivery of novel solutions requiring expertise in emerging area such as traffic modeling/simulation and artificial intelligence (AI).
Organizes and conducts engineering investigations and planning work which have a well-defined scope.
Facilitates the development of response plans to planned/unplanned events and use of traffic data, road geometrics, construction plans, and other inputs to understand and plan for traffic impacts and mitigation strategies.
Outlines and prepares performance reports, feasibility studies, and other recommendations based on data analysis, research, and incorporation of industry best practices.
Works with project management staff to develop scopes of work, production plans and schedules, and cost estimates.
Participates in quality control checks, maintaining quality standards in all work produced, checking computations, and/or reviewing designs and drawings performed by others.
Coordinates with other disciplines as required. Visits alternative work sites including client and stakeholder facilities where appropriate.
Performs such other duties as the supervisor may from time to time deem necessary.

About you
B.S. or M.S. in Engineering. This level may be achieved by Engineers with four years' experience since B.S.; three years' experience since M.S.; Incumbents typically have six to ten years since bachelor's degree.
P.E. license is required.
Three to five years' experience in a supervisor position is required.
Must have good technical writing, computer, and communications skills.
